 Bohol Island: Completing the Loop (Calape, Tubigon, Clarin, etc.)
A typical Bohol feature, but definitely not gothic, is the portico built in front of the façade, an extension of the choir loft.
Originally named Can-ogong, Clarin was established as a parish in honor of St. Michael the Archangel in 1924, after being a visita of Inabanga in 1852, and of Tubigon in 1881.
Clarin was established a town in 1921 and named after Aniceto Clarin, Bohol’s first civil governor.

 Clarin   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-30)
Located in the northwestern part of Bohol, Clarin is 60.9 kilometers from the capital.
The name of this town was originally called Can- Ogong, after one of the settlers name Ogong who had the habit of carrying a bamboo tube for salted fish.
When it was organized as a regular municipality, it was called Clarin.

 OVER SEAS -- News -- Local Action -- Northwest Bohol
The CRMP learning area covers five municipalities in northwestern Bohol: Buenavista, Inabanga, Clarin, Tubigon and Calape, a total area of 35,446 hectares stretching to 75.2 km of coastline with a population of 140,820 persons (1995).
Northwest Bohol’s extensive mangrove area is set to become one of the project sites of the mangrove component of CRMP.
The project aims to cover a total of 13,000 hectares of mangrove, including Northwest Bohol’s, and involves the reversion of abandoned and illegal fishponds back to their original natural (mangrove) state, mangrove reforestation, provision of nurseries and sanctuary areas for mangroves, and mangrove management.

 BFAR Turns Over Biggest Fingerling Dispersal To Negros Oriental   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-30)
To boost the TILAPIA production in the fish farms and fish ponds in Negros Oriental, some 550,000 genetically enhanced TILAPIA for excel- lence (GET-EXCEL) fingerlings were turned to the province today by the Bureau of Fisheries and Aquatic Resources (BFAR).
The said fingerlings, which came from Clarin Freshwater Fishfarm, Caluwasan, Clarin, Bohol is the biggest dispersal done by BFAR this year.
The fingerlings will be distributed to the fish farms in East Balabag, Valencia, Tanjay City, Maslog, Sibulan and Baywan City along with the Barangay Agricultural Development Centers (BADC’s) in the province and will be utilized by the Farmers Field School on Tilapia.
